Most of this is food and beverage — typically meals provided during product presentations at a clinic or hospital. Nationally that is the single largest category of reported payments by count.

Companies are grouped under their corporate parent — a single manufacturer often files under several CMS reporting entities. Research and ownership payments are counted separately and are not in this table.
